Cairo University Faculty of Engineering 2nd Year Computer Engineering Department

Microprocessors Sun Tracking System


Project Description:
As the name implies, the Sun Tracking System is a project that helps in tracking and determining the position of the sun or any powerful light source, this is done by determining the angle at which the maximum light intensity occurs during any time of the day. The system is going to use light sensors, a stepper motor, a stepper driver, an Analog-to-Digital converter, a Digital-to-Analog converter, a 8255 I/O chip, a power supply and of course a microprocessor. The basic idea of this system is that it determines the maximum light intensity using the light sensors, and interpolating the highest two intensities to determine accurately the position of the sun, the stepper motor then starts to move the photoelectric cells to the most appropriate position, this all happens according to the program designed, where the microprocessor deals with all the components to achieve maximum efficiency. The purpose of this system is to get the maximum electrical energy from solar energy.
